home *** CD-ROM | disk | FTP | other *** search
/ BMUG PD-ROM 1995 Fall / PD-ROM F95.toast / Utilities / Text Utils / OzTeX 1.8 ƒ / Configs / Add Lucida Fonts < prev    next >
Encoding:
Text File  |  1995-02-01  |  5.3 KB  |  143 lines  |  [TEXT/MPS ]

  1. % Add Lucida fonts to the current list of PostScript fonts used by OzTeX.
  2. % Lucida is a family of outline fonts that can replace Computer Modern;
  3. % the fonts can be purchased from Y&Y.
  4. % (Thanks to Antonio Possolo for help creating this config file.)
  5. %
  6. config files        = ?
  7. format files        = ?
  8. help files          = ?
  9. printer res & mode  = ?
  10. viewing res & mode  = ?
  11. units               = ?
  12. paper width         = ?
  13. paper height        = ?
  14. horizontal offset   = ?
  15. vertical offset     = ?
  16. show statistics     = ?
  17. reverse page order  = ?
  18. conserve VM         = ?
  19. manual feed         = ?
  20. reserved            = ?
  21. Help folder         = ?
  22. FMT folder          = ?
  23. TeX input folder(s) = ?
  24. TFM folder(s)       = ?
  25. PK folder(s)        = ?
  26. %
  27. % You will probably need to change the last path name given below;
  28. % this tells OzTeX where to find the font files that must be downloaded
  29. % when printing to a PostScript device.  You might prefer to specify all
  30. % these paths in your Default config file.
  31. % Note that these files are normally kept in the Fonts sub-folder of your
  32. % System folder in System 7.1 (or in the Extensions sub-folder in 7.0).
  33. %
  34. PS folder(s)        = :PS-files: :PS-files:Encodings: "HD:System:Fonts:"
  35. Text-to-PS prolog   = ?
  36. DVI-to-PS prolog    = ?
  37. VF folder(s)        = ?
  38. global PS file      = ?
  39. Save OzTeX output   = ?
  40. missing fonts file  = ?
  41. pool file           = ?
  42. dummy TFM file      = ?
  43. dummy screen font   = ?
  44. paper edges         = ?
  45. \special markers    = ?
  46. missing fonts       = ?
  47. mem_max             = ?
  48. font_max            = ?
  49. font_mem_size       = ?
  50. max_strings         = ?
  51. string_vacancies    = ?
  52. pool_size           = ?
  53. buf_size            = ?
  54. stack_size          = ?
  55. max_in_open         = ?
  56. param_size          = ?
  57. nest_size           = ?
  58. save_size           = ?
  59. trie_size           = ?
  60. trie_op_size        = ?
  61. mem_top             = ?
  62. hash_size           = ?
  63. hash_prime          = ?
  64. hyph_size           = ?
  65. mem_min             = ?
  66. error_line          = ?
  67. half_error_line     = ?
  68. max_print_line      = ?
  69. %
  70. % The "=+" tells OzTeX to add the following info to the current font list.
  71. % You might prefer to move this info to your Default config file.
  72. %
  73. =+
  74. % TFM PrinterFont Download ScreenFont Encoding Style
  75. = lbc LucidaCalligraphy-Italic <LucidCalIta LucidaCalligraphy Mac.enc
  76. = lbd LucidaBright-Demi <LucidBriDem LucidaBright Mac.enc b
  77. = lbdi LucidaBright-DemiItalic <LucidBriDemIta LucidaBright Mac.enc bi
  78. = lbh LucidaHandwriting-Italic <LucidHanIta LucidaHandwriting Mac.enc
  79. = lbi LucidaBright-Italic <LucidBriIta LucidaBright Mac.enc i
  80. = lbl LucidaBlackletter <LucidBla LucidaBlackletter Mac.enc
  81. = lbma LucidaNewMath-Arrows <LucidNewMatArr LucidNewMatArrT LucidaNewMath.enc
  82. = lbme LucidaNewMath-Extension <LucidNewMatExt LucidNewMatExtT nil
  83. = lbmi LucidaNewMath-Italic <LucidNewMatIta LucidNewMatItaT LucidaNewMath.enc
  84. = lbmo LucidaNewMath-AltItalic <LucidNewMatAltIta LucidNewMatAltT LucidaNewMath.enc
  85. = lbms LucidaNewMath-Symbol <LucidNewMatSym LucidNewMatSymT LucidaNewMath.enc
  86. = lbr LucidaBright <LucidBri LucidaBright Mac.enc
  87. = lbsl LucidaBright-Oblique <LucidBriObl LucidaBright Mac.enc i
  88. = lfd LucidaFax-Demi <LucidFaxDem LucidaFax Mac.enc b
  89. = lfdi LucidaFax-DemiItalic <LucidFaxDemIta LucidaFax Mac.enc bi
  90. = lfi LucidaFax-Italic <LucidFaxIta LucidaFax Mac.enc i
  91. = lfr LucidaFax <LucidFax LucidaFax Mac.enc
  92. = lsd LucidaSans-Demi <LucidSanDem LucidaSans Mac.enc b
  93. = lsdi LucidaSans-DemiItalic <LucidSanDemIta LucidaSans Mac.enc bi
  94. = lsi LucidaSans-Italic <LucidSanIta LucidaSans Mac.enc i
  95. = lsr LucidaSans <LucidSan LucidaSans Mac.enc
  96. = lstb LucidaSans-TypewriterBold <LucidSanTypBol LucidaSansType Mac.enc b
  97. = lstbo LucidaSans-TypewriterBoldOblique <LucidSanTypBolObl LucidaSansType Mac.enc bi
  98. = lsto LucidaSans-TypewriterOblique <LucidSanTypObl LucidaSansType Mac.enc i
  99. = lstr LucidaSans-Typewriter <LucidSanTyp LucidaSansType Mac.enc
  100. @
  101. @
  102. @                        *** WARNING ***
  103. @
  104. @   You must change the list of PS folders in this config file
  105. @   to tell OzTeX where to find files for downloading fonts to
  106. @   a PostScript printer.
  107. %
  108. % After doing so, change the above "@" chars to "%".
  109. ==
  110.  
  111. The Lucida Bright collection does not include small caps,
  112. but this can be remedied using Alan Jeffrey's FONTINST package to
  113. create suitable virtual fonts.  Here is the required TeX file:
  114.  
  115. % Lucida Bright -- SMALL CAPS
  116. \input fontinst.sty
  117. \installfonts
  118. \installfamily{OT1}{lb}{}
  119. \installfont{lbrc}{lbr,latin}{OT1c}{OT1}{lb}{m}{sc}{}
  120. \installfont{lbdc}{lbd,latin}{OT1c}{OT1}{lb}{b}{sc}{}
  121. \installfamily{OT1}{lbs}{}
  122. \installfont{lsrc}{lsr,latin}{OT1c}{OT1}{ls}{m}{sc}{}
  123. \installfont{lsdc}{lsd,latin}{OT1c}{OT1}{ls}{b}{sc}{}
  124. \endinstallfonts
  125. \bye
  126.  
  127. After this file has been TeXed you should have, among other things,
  128. four *.vpl files which must be processed by OzTools to create the
  129. corresponding *.vf and *.tfm files.
  130. The *.vf files should be moved to the VF-Files folder.
  131. The *.tfm files should have been created in the directory
  132. specified in OzTools via "Set TFM Folder..." in the File menu.
  133. Move the following lines to the above list of PostScript fonts:
  134.  
  135. = lbdc LucidaBright-DemiSC LucidaBright Mac.enc b
  136. = lbrc LucidaBright-SC LucidaBright Mac.enc
  137. = lsdc LucidaSans-Demi-SC LucidaSans Mac.enc b
  138. = lsrc LucidaSans-SC LucidaSans Mac.enc
  139.  
  140. NOTE: If these fonts are to be used under LaTeX2e then you should
  141. modify the font description files (*.fd) that are generated when
  142. installing Sebastian Rahtz's lucida package.
  143.